What is Patch Exception?

Patch Exception A formally documented decision to temporarily or permanently not apply a specific patch to a PKI or cryptographic system, typically due to technical or business constraints.

How is “Patch Exception” Used in Practice?

A patch exception must be justified, risk-assessed, and approved by PKI governance before implementation.
